/* Orinoco MIC helpers |
|
* |
|
* See copyright notice in main.c |
|
*/ |
|
#include <linux/kernel.h> |
|
#include <linux/string.h> |
|
#include <linux/if_ether.h> |
|
#include <linux/scatterlist.h> |
|
#include <crypto/hash.h> |
|
|
|
#include "orinoco.h" |
|
#include "mic.h" |
|
|
|
/********************************************************************/ |
|
/* Michael MIC crypto setup */ |
|
/********************************************************************/ |
|
int orinoco_mic_init(struct orinoco_private *priv) |
|
{ |
|
priv->tx_tfm_mic = crypto_alloc_shash("michael_mic", 0, 0); |
|
if (IS_ERR(priv->tx_tfm_mic)) { |
|
printk(KERN_DEBUG "%s: could not allocate " |
|
"crypto API michael_mic\n", __func__); |
|
priv->tx_tfm_mic = NULL; |
|
return -ENOMEM; |
|
} |
|
|
|
priv->rx_tfm_mic = crypto_alloc_shash("michael_mic", 0, 0); |
|
if (IS_ERR(priv->rx_tfm_mic)) { |
|
printk(KERN_DEBUG "%s: could not allocate " |
|
"crypto API michael_mic\n", __func__); |
|
priv->rx_tfm_mic = NULL; |
|
return -ENOMEM; |
|
} |
|
|
|
return 0; |
|
} |
|
|
|
void orinoco_mic_free(struct orinoco_private *priv) |
|
{ |
|
if (priv->tx_tfm_mic) |
|
crypto_free_shash(priv->tx_tfm_mic); |
|
if (priv->rx_tfm_mic) |
|
crypto_free_shash(priv->rx_tfm_mic); |
|
} |
|
|
|
int orinoco_mic(struct crypto_shash *tfm_michael, u8 *key, |
|
u8 *da, u8 *sa, u8 priority, |
|
u8 *data, size_t data_len, u8 *mic) |
|
{ |
|
SHASH_DESC_ON_STACK(desc, tfm_michael); |
|
u8 hdr[ETH_HLEN + 2]; /* size of header + padding */ |
|
int err; |
|
|
|
if (tfm_michael == NULL) { |
|
printk(KERN_WARNING "%s: tfm_michael == NULL\n", __func__); |
|
return -1; |
|
} |
|
|
|
/* Copy header into buffer. We need the padding on the end zeroed */ |
|
memcpy(&hdr[0], da, ETH_ALEN); |
|
memcpy(&hdr[ETH_ALEN], sa, ETH_ALEN); |
|
hdr[ETH_ALEN * 2] = priority; |
|
hdr[ETH_ALEN * 2 + 1] = 0; |
|
hdr[ETH_ALEN * 2 + 2] = 0; |
|
hdr[ETH_ALEN * 2 + 3] = 0; |
|
|
|
desc->tfm = tfm_michael; |
|
|
|
err = crypto_shash_setkey(tfm_michael, key, MIC_KEYLEN); |
|
if (err) |
|
return err; |
|
|
|
err = crypto_shash_init(desc); |
|
if (err) |
|
return err; |
|
|
|
err = crypto_shash_update(desc, hdr, sizeof(hdr)); |
|
if (err) |
|
return err; |
|
|
|
err = crypto_shash_update(desc, data, data_len); |
|
if (err) |
|
return err; |
|
|
|
err = crypto_shash_final(desc, mic); |
|
shash_desc_zero(desc); |
|
|
|
return err; |
|
}
